All-in-one secure MCU module provides controller functionality and verifiable identity

The Microchip WFI32E01PC combines a MIPS32 core-based microcontroller with a 2.4 GHz Wi-Fi® radio and a hardware secure element to enable safe, authenticated connection to IoT cloud services such as Microsoft Azure or AWS.

The WFI32E01PC from Microchip is a highly integrated module which provides industrial-grade microcontroller functionality, robust Wi-Fi connectivity, and hardware security and authentication. 

Ideal for industrial IoT applications, the WFI32E01PC contains the PIC32MZW1 Wi-Fi system-on-chip (SoC), which combines a 200 MHz MIPS32® M-Class MCU with a Wi-Fi radio and a rich set of peripheral functions, alongside WFI32E01PC a PCB antenna and a Microchip Trust&GO secure element. The secure element is shipped with provisioning for popular cloud platforms including AWS.

The PIC32MZW1 SoC’s 2.4 GHz radio supports Wi-Fi connectivity in IEEE 802.11b/g/n modes. The SoC also features 1 Mbyte of embedded Flash and 256 kbytes of SRAM, giving it the capability to host complex IoT software for wireless networking, a TCP/IP stack, real-time operating system, cloud connectivity, and the application. Application development is supported by the provision of a broad range of peripherals, such as Ethernet, USB, CAN, an ADC, and touch-sensing buttons.  

Software development for the WFI32E01 module is supported in Microchip development tools including the MPLAB® X integrated development environment and the MPLAB Harmony v3 software development framework. Microchip also follows a system solution approach which provides ready-to-use software drivers and hardware reference designs, reducing OEMs’ project risk and time-to-market.

These reference designs include a project example implementing the Matter wireless protocol for a home automation application.
